Education Department Announces Major Student Loan Servicing Changes
Millions of borrowers will experience changes in loan servicers and a temporary pause in Public Service Loan Forgiveness processing this summer.
- The Education Department is transferring loan servicing for over a million borrowers from MOHELA to other federal student loan servicers.
- A temporary pause on the Public Service Loan Forgiveness (PSLF) program is in effect until July, affecting application processing and access to PSLF data.
- Borrowers affected by the servicing changes will need to establish new online accounts and may need to re-enroll in automatic payment programs.
- The changes aim to improve the borrower experience and are part of broader efforts to enhance student loan servicing.
- MOHELA has requested these changes due to past issues with capacity and service quality, impacting loan management.
